What are Silverfish?

Silverfish, also known as fishmonths and carpet sharks or frequently called paramites, are small, wingless insects that you find in rugs, carpets and most sometimes in rice and some other foods. The size of a silverfish is between half an inch to one inch.

Silverfish name derives from the animal’s silvery light grey and blue colour, combined with the fish-like appearance of its movements.
